The kind of soil establishes the nutrients and dampness readily available to the plants. It is always best to utilize plants that will certainly thrive in the existing soil. Soil can be amended, amendment is commonly costly and many times inadequate. Existing vegetation can offer ideas to the soil type. Where plants grow well, keep in mind the soil conditions and use plants with comparable expanding needs.
Topography and water drainage ought to additionally be kept in mind and all water drainage issues dealt with in the recommended style. A great style will certainly relocate water far from your house and re-route it to other locations of the backyard. Climate concerns start with temperature level: plants have to be able to survive the average high and, most importantly, the typical reduced temperatures for the area.
Sun/shade patterns, the amount and length of exposure to sunlight or color (Figure 1), produce microclimates (in some cases called microhabitats). Recording website conditions and existing greenery on a base map will reveal the place of microclimates in the backyard. Plants typically fall into a couple of of 4 microclimate categories-full sunlight, partial shade, shade, and deep shade.

Every yard must have a type style, yet not all gardens have a design motif. Lots of domestic gardens have no particular style except to mix with the house by duplicating details from the architecture such as materials, shade, and kind.
In a type style the organization and form of the areas in the backyard is based either on the form of the residence, the form of the areas in between the residence and the home limits, or a favorite shape of the home owner. The type motif determines the form and organization (the format) of the spaces and the links in between them.
Style is typically the primary resource of a theme, yet themes can also represent a time, a culture, an area, or a sensation, such as serenity or calmness. The benefit to making use of a standard design theme is the well-known set of kinds and aspects have historically worked well with each other and sustained the examination of time.
Style themes can likewise use to the growing plan and might include exotic, desert, meadow, timberland, marsh, or seaside plantings. Motifs can be as simple as a color mix or plants with a distinct personality- such as grasses-used continuously in the make-up.

From a style viewpoint, plant products have 3 major features in the landscape: visual, structural and utilitarian. Cosmetically, plants develop an aesthetically positive atmosphere and structurally plants organize and define spaces. Plants are practical because they can change the setting for the convenience of the user by changing light, temperature level and humidity.
